Ontario’s Limitations Act sets a standard deadline for filing personal injury claims. This Act establishes a statute of limitations, called the basic limitation period, of two years which means claimants must commence their action within two years from the date of loss. For a claim for breach of fiduciary duty, the analogous statute of limitations is three years. 10 Del. C. § 8106. floorball wc 2030Web27 de mar. de 2024 · The basic limitation period in Ontario. The Limitations Act, 2002 defines the provisions on the time limits for filing a civil suit. The basic rule is that claims can only be commenced within two years from the date of occurrence of the event. This basic limitation period of 2 years has some exceptions.
